top of page

Cloud Computing Engineers: Shaping the Future of IT Infrastructure

Writer's picture: Sofia SomalSofia Somal

In an era marked by digital transformation and rapid technological advancements, cloud computing has become a cornerstone of modern IT infrastructure. Cloud Computing Engineers, the experts behind this revolution, are pivotal in designing, deploying, and managing scalable cloud-based solutions that power businesses across the globe. This article explores the critical role of cloud computing engineers, the skills they bring to the table, industry trends, and what the future holds for professionals in this dynamic field.



The Evolving Role of Cloud Computing Engineers


Cloud Computing Engineers are responsible for building and maintaining the cloud environments that host applications, data, and services. Their work ensures that systems are secure, reliable, and efficient while meeting the demands of businesses transitioning from on-premise infrastructures to flexible, cloud-based platforms. Key responsibilities include:

  • Designing Cloud Architectures: Creating robust, scalable, and secure cloud frameworks tailored to an organization's unique requirements.

  • Deploying and Managing Services: Implementing cloud services from major providers such as AWS, Microsoft Azure, and Google Cloud Platform, and ensuring they operate seamlessly.

  • Optimizing Performance: Monitoring and tuning cloud environments for performance efficiency, cost management, and system reliability.

  • Ensuring Security and Compliance: Implementing robust security measures to protect sensitive data and ensuring compliance with industry standards and regulations.

  • Automation and DevOps Integration: Leveraging automation tools and DevOps practices to streamline cloud operations and improve deployment cycles.

Essential Skills and Qualifications

To thrive in the competitive landscape of cloud computing, engineers must possess a mix of technical expertise and soft skills. Some of the most sought-after skills include:

  • Proficiency in Cloud Platforms: In-depth knowledge of one or more major cloud service providers (AWS, Azure, GCP) is fundamental. This includes understanding their service offerings, architecture best practices, and cost optimization strategies.

  • Infrastructure as Code (IaC): Familiarity with tools such as Terraform, AWS CloudFormation, or Ansible to automate the deployment and management of cloud resources.

  • Programming and Scripting: Strong coding skills in languages such as Python, Java, or Go, and proficiency in scripting languages like Bash for automation tasks.

  • Networking and Security Expertise: A solid grasp of network configurations, VPNs, firewalls, and security protocols to safeguard cloud environments.

  • DevOps Practices: Experience with continuous integration/continuous deployment (CI/CD) pipelines, containerization (Docker, Kubernetes), and monitoring tools to support agile development and operations.

  • Analytical and Problem-Solving Skills: The ability to diagnose complex issues, optimize performance, and implement effective solutions in a rapidly changing environment.

Industry Trends Impacting Cloud Computing Recruitment

The demand for cloud computing engineers is surging, driven by several trends that are reshaping the industry:

  • Hybrid and Multi-Cloud Strategies: Organizations are increasingly adopting hybrid or multi-cloud architectures to enhance resilience, flexibility, and cost-effectiveness. This trend requires engineers who can integrate and manage services across different cloud platforms.

  • Increased Focus on Security: As cyber threats become more sophisticated, the need for robust cloud security is paramount. Engineers with expertise in cybersecurity and compliance are in high demand.

  • Automation and AI Integration: The rise of automation and artificial intelligence in cloud operations is streamlining processes, reducing manual intervention, and enhancing predictive maintenance. Engineers who can harness these technologies will be critical to the future of cloud management.

  • Remote Work and Global Collaboration: The shift towards remote work has accelerated the need for cloud-based solutions that support distributed teams. This global collaboration is driving companies to seek cloud experts who are comfortable working in diverse, virtual environments.

  • Sustainability and Cost Optimization: With growing awareness of environmental impacts and operational costs, engineers are tasked with creating energy-efficient and cost-effective cloud infrastructures.

Recruitment Strategies for Cloud Computing Engineers

Given the high demand and competitive market, organizations are adopting innovative recruitment strategies to attract top cloud talent:

  • Targeted Job Fairs and Tech Conferences: Engaging with potential candidates at industry-specific events helps companies build relationships with skilled professionals and showcase their cloud initiatives.

  • University Partnerships and Internships: Collaborating with academic institutions can nurture emerging talent and provide a steady pipeline of fresh ideas and innovative solutions.

  • Remote and Flexible Work Options: Offering remote work opportunities and flexible schedules is a key incentive, broadening the talent pool and catering to the evolving needs of modern professionals.

  • Continuous Learning and Certification Support: Encouraging professional development through certifications, training programs, and mentorship not only upskills the workforce but also attracts candidates looking to advance their careers.

  • Strong Employer Branding: Highlighting successful cloud projects, innovative culture, and opportunities for growth can help organizations stand out in a crowded market and draw in high-caliber candidates.

The Future of Cloud Computing Engineers

As businesses continue to migrate to the cloud and adopt hybrid solutions, the role of cloud computing engineers will only become more central to technological progress. The integration of emerging technologies such as edge computing, serverless architectures, and AI-driven management tools will further expand the scope and complexity of their responsibilities. Future cloud engineers will need to be adaptive, continuously updating their skills to navigate the evolving digital landscape.

Conclusion

Cloud computing engineers are at the forefront of the digital transformation, enabling businesses to harness the power of the cloud for innovation, efficiency, and growth. As the demand for cloud expertise continues to rise, these professionals will play a critical role in shaping the future of IT infrastructure. For organizations, investing in top cloud talent through innovative recruitment strategies and ongoing professional development is essential. For engineers, embracing continuous learning and adapting to emerging trends will pave the way for a rewarding and impactful career in the cloud computing arena.

2 views0 comments

Comments


bottom of page